Background : Headless screw is a standard implant for an osteochondral fragment fixation. With a threaded design, the screw
head can be buried under the articular cartilage to prevent a post-traumatic arthritis. However, the screw is expensive and
maybe not available in the emergency situation. The 2.4-mm AO locking screw also has a threaded head which is able to
advance underneath the cartilage. This has been used for fixation of the osteochondal fracture clinically. We compared the
pullout strength of 2.4-mm AO locking screw with those of Herbert screw and 2.0-mm AO cortical screw.
Material and Method: The studies performed by using Instron 4502 to measure the pullout strength in 12 models for each
type of the screw. The pullout strength of the 2.4-mm AO locking screw from a corticocancellous bone model was compared
with the pullout strength of the Herbert screw from a cancellous bone model and the 2.0-mm AO cortical screw from the
corticocancellous bone model. The differences in pullout strength between the 2.4-mm AO locking screw and the other two
screws were determined by independent t-test.
Results : The pullout strength of the 2.4-mm AO locking screw, Herbert screw and 2.0-mm AO cortical screw were 143.49+46.18
N, 72.83+16.64 N, and 80.38+1.42 N, respectively. The pullout strength of 2.4-mm AO locking screw was significantly higher
than those of Herbert screw and 2.0-mm AO cortical screw (p<0.001).
Conclusion : According to the recent biomechanical study, the 2.4-mm AO locking screw in the corticocancellous bone model
had pullout strength higher than the Herbert screw in the cancellous bone model and the 2.0-mm AO cortical screw in
corticocancellous bone model. The 2.4-mm AO locking screw may use instead of headless screw for intra-articular fixation
in a specific situation, such as when the headless screw is unavailable.
